33. HENRY COBB (Henry2, Henry1), b. Apr. 13, 1710, at Stonington, Conn. He married Mary, daughter of Col Oliver and Susannah Babcok of Westerly, R. I. She died in 1760, and he married, Mar. 2, 1758, Prudence Champlin. He was a farmer, as was his father. He died about 1772. Information concerning this family was furnished by Sanford E. Cobb.
Children:
82. i. NATHAN, b. June 12, 1734.
ii SUSANNAH, b. Nov. 15, 1736; mar. Oct. 15, 1760. Azariah Stanton at Stonington. She mar. (2) May 29, 1774, Jeremiah Tenney. (Ston. Ch. Rec.)
iii. LOIS, b. Oct. 24, 1737; mar. Nov. 25, 1761, Achos Sheffield.
iv. MARY, b. Feb. 15, 1740; mar. Jany. 24, 1760, Thomas Noyes, son of Rev. J. Noyes.
